Allu Arjun’s Pushpa 2 is enjoying a god-level momentum at ticket windows. More than any other language, the Hindi-dubbed version is going crazy and fetching unreal numbers at the Indian box office. As we mentioned in yesterday’s early trends, the film went overdrive in night shows, and that has resulted in a higher collection than the opening day. In the process, the 3-day collection record of Shah Rukh Khan’s Jawan has been broken. Keep reading for a detailed day 3 report!

Last year, we saw two epic blockbusters by Shah Rukh Khan. While Pathaan fetched historic numbers, it was later surpassed by his own Jawan. While the Hindi lifetime was surpassed by Stree 2, the Atlee-directed film remained unbeaten in terms of opening weekend numbers. Now, it has finally been surpassed by Allu Arjun’s highly anticipated sequel.

Pushpa 2 (Hindi) has exceeded expectations and is behaving insanely. After earning massive numbers in the first two days, it went full throttle on day 3 and earned 74 crores. Surprisingly, this number is higher than the opening day collection of 72 crores. With this, it has registered the highest single-day collection in the history of Hindi cinema.
